You know how fairy tales start?
Once upon a time...blah, blah, blah.
Girl meets handsome prince...blah, blah, blah.
They kiss...blah, blah, blah.
Throw in an apple and she almost dies, he swoops in and saves her life. Then they live happily ever after?

My story is just like that, but with a few minor changes.

Goes like this: Girl sees family being murdered; girl runs for her life, then finds out she isn't exactly who she thought she was because she's been lied to. Oh yeah, as it turns out, she's also in quite a bit of danger, with a lovely bounty over her head.

With one man ordered to "watch me," and another one who promised to protect me, who exactly am I supposed to trust, when I'm just finding out who I really am?

Allow me to introduce myself. My name is Scarlett.

This debut novel by Jenna Cole is very different from the other novels I have read so far in The Meet Me In Savannah Collection. Scarlett was not what I was expecting at all, it held a darker edge, a romantic suspense and one I enjoyed.

Scarlett is our heroine, at 18 she witnesses her parents murder and flee's, changing her identity and runs away to Savannah. For the next year Scarlett is on a path to find out who killed her parents. She starts off an almost meek sheltered young woman. As we get to know her more she is strong and feisty and isn't afraid to stand tall in the male driven criminal underworld.

As the story is told in multiple POV's we get to meet Liam our bad boy that has been ordered by his boss to watch Scarlett, keep her out of harm's way without her knowing he is there. Liam is a troubled soul himself, living with his friend Ace in a crap hole apartment, where there is a stream of drugs and whores to greet him as he walks in the door every night.

Beau is an local politician in Savannah from a wealthy background, he has been admiring Scarlett from afar, he needs to know more about her, and decides to make his move. Beau seems almost too good to be true, yet seems to genuinely care for Scarlett. As the story develops and Scarlett gets to know and trust both men, I found myself questioning who was hiding what and how everything was going to piece together.

Scarlett's journey is suspenseful and as it comes to a head, and secrets unfold things are interconnected and a twist in the tale holds a little what the..... moment. I liked how it all tied up and Jenna Cole got a lot of story in for the length of the novel. Do I wish it was longer? Yes. I felt that parts could have been developed more and this world is complex, dark and mysterious, I feel there is a lot more to be told if this was a longer book. I will be reading more from Jenna in the future and hopefully she will expand more within this world, I need to know more about Liam!
